Proposed protected action ballot of employees of Centurion Transport Company Pty Ltd – application dismissed.

[1] On 19 October 2016, the Transport Workers' Union of Australia (TWU) made an application (Application) for a protected action ballot order relating to members of the TWU employed by The Trustee for CFC Employment Trust T/A CFC Employment Trust (CFC Employment Trust)in the classifications to be covered by the proposed agreement in the State of Western Australia, who will be subject to the proposed agreement and for whom the TWU is a bargaining representative.

[2] For the reasons given in transcript at the Hearing on Friday 21 October 2016, the Application is dismissed.
